Lilac-breasted Roller
Coracias caudatus
Least ConcernThe Lilac-breasted Roller is a colorful roller of sub-Saharan African woodland, savanna, and open country. It watches from an exposed branch, wire, or snag before dropping to catch large insects, small reptiles, or other prey, and its broad wings often flash bright colors in a swift, direct flight.
